Society's approach to holding people accountable has evolved over time. In the past, individuals were not held accountable for conditions like epilepsy, being considered the work of the devil. Blame was placed on individuals like drunkards and the homeless, but now society recognizes addiction and neurological problems as factors affecting behavior, leading to a more understanding and supportive approach.
Is there a quantum reason we could have free will? Neil deGrasse Tyson and comedian Chuck Nice explore the concept of free will and predetermination with neuroscientist, biologist, and author of Determined: The Science of Life Without Free Will, Robert Sapolsky.
